Head templates: {{en-noun}} gingernut (plural gingernuts)
  1. (UK) A hard biscuit, flavoured with powdered ginger, often dunked in tea. Tags: UK Synonyms: gingersnap

  2. (UK, slang) A redhead; a ginger-haired person. Tags: UK, slang
